Business Outcomes

The expected business outcomes for candidates who achieve the Foundation Level in Acceptance Testing certification are listed below.

As this qualification covers three roles, business analysts, product owners and testers, the business skills targeted are expressed by role.

For business analysts and product owners:

  • Contribute to an organisation’s acceptance testing activities by participating in the acceptance test design phase and supporting the alignment of the product with the business requirements.
  • Contribute to the organisation of acceptance testing activities, including the process, artifacts, communication, reporting, monitoring, and management of such activities, and collaborate with testers and other relevant stakeholders in this process.
  • Contribute to the quality of the acceptance testing process, including validation and verification of produced artifacts.

For testers:

  • Contribute to the definition of acceptance criteria during the requirements definition phase.
  • Collaborate efficiently with business analysts and other stakeholders during all acceptance testing activities.
  • Understand the business objectives, communicate with business units, and share common objectives for acceptance testing.

Exam Structure

No. of Questions: 40                        Total Points: 40

Passing Score: 26                           Exam Length (mins): 60

(+25% Non-Native Language)

Holders of this certification will be eligible to proceed to the next stage of the Core stream and take Test Analyst, Technical Test Analyst, or Test Management Advanced Level certifications. They may also choose to follow the Agile or Specialist streams to develop specific skills.
